    ERYL, ALA ROAD, PWLLHELI, LL53 5BL

    This detached freehold property on Ala Road last sold in September 2020 for £260,000. Based on price growth in the LL53 district since then, its estimated current value is £255,668 — placing it in the 39th percentile nationally and the 51st percentile within LL53. The property covers 145 m² (1,561 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,763 per m². The EPC rating is F, with a potential rating of C.
